Acquired this coin, on its way, but asking if anyone thinks a 291 year old coin, in ok shape (Reverse not too bad), carries a premium for the overdate? 1728 with an obvious '7' under/over it. Can't find another like it. Low mintage. About 90,000+ I think. Not a very high value on these, especially worn as it is. Hand hammered I think, and why these seem to have many variations. Anyway, not an expert at all on these, but looking for an education. Thx.

There is generally no premium for re-engravings like this, they are not that rare and can be found on various types of French coins from the time. (Also, this is not a hammered coin, it is like all 18th century French coins made using a mechanical press.)
